很多朋友看我的标题可能会晕倒 ,怎么就写个东西 用了这么多技术,其实确实 开发这个产品的时候每样都用到了。
是这样的 ,前台 用到了 混合 的柱状图和折线图(用来设置房子的交易量,和价格走势),雷达图(分析这个房子性价比是否高),
仪表板(总价和均价)。然后用到了GOOGLE MAPS 来实现地理的定位,其实我原来考虑用ARCGIS 的也看了下API 但发现如果是
前端的功能其实 所有的MAP都差不多 ,唯一不同的是,ARC GIS SERVER 提供了更强大的功能 可我这里不需要所以就不加入了。
自己扩展了下滑动条 没搞死我,写起来麻烦,而且为了漂亮我还加入了光线反色,滑动条可以选择有3种,第一种是单价筛选第2种是总价筛选第3种是面积筛选。
可以筛选 选择面积和总价单价 的地图上的定位,一目了然。当单击搜索的时候切换到表格 然后在页面上展示那些个搜索出来的
房源。点击不同的记录和地图上的点,都可以更新整个图表,同时加入了3D 全景图(是用PV3D做的),可以调整远景近景等等。
还使用了GIS 的简单算法,比如周边地区查询和同等户型查询,同等价位查询等等。 其中周边查询是我在后台SQL SERVER 数据库
写了 个 GIS函数 用做SQL 语句调用专门算周边房源的。在有数据上 是 我写的一个抓取 搜房网和 其他主要房屋网站,和政府网站的
信息,用到了多线程JAVA的抓取 分析 然后放到数据。在前台显示数据的时候 通过SQL 类似报表的SQL 查询 给查询出来。汗
还有这个东西可以用到很多地方,比如网点 营业厅 银行饭店 房屋 人口普查等等 只要是GIS 能表现出来的用这套方法都可以做分析和交互
所以我准备 把他也纳入到我的产品里。
希望大家给点意见。